MORTON

MORTON is a Texas oil lease in Gaines County, Railroad Commission district 8A, operated by Chaparral Energy, L.L.C. It has 5 wellbores on file with the Commission. Reported production runs from November 2004 to February 2022, totalling 293,225 barrels. The lease is not currently producing. Its strongest month on the record we hold was September 2014, at 1,810 barrels.
